    Who is Dr. Hartger, Foot & Ankle Surgeon in Wyoming, MI?

    Dr. Benjamin Hartger is a Foot & Ankle Surgeon, who primarily practices in Wyoming, MI with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ified. Dr. Hartger is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Hartger’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Benjamin Hartger's specialty?

    Dr. Hartger is a Foot & Ankle Surgeon near Wyoming, MI. Podiatrist with specialization in foot and ankle surgery has expertise in diagnosing and treating conditions affecting the foot, ankle, and lower extremities. This includes both surgical and non-surgical approaches for issues like fractures, deformities, and arthritis, with a focus on improving mobility and foot health.     Is this Dr. Benjamin Hartger aff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Hartger is affiliated with Corewell Health Butterworth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
